Catalog description

In this class we will read and watch Palestinian novels, drawings, short stories, films, and poems from the 1960s to the early 2000s: Mahmoud Darwish, Anton Shammas, Samira Azzam, Naji al-Ali, Elia Suleiman, Emile Habibi, Sayed Kashua, and Adania Shibli. We will also read historical context, criticism, and theory written by Palestinian scholars in 2025 (and 1967): Ghassan Kanafani, Samer El-Saber and Abdalla Bayyari. Class sessions will be a mixture of discussion and lecture. The course will be reading-heavy but writing-light (no papers; two proctored exams) and there are no prerequisites for any knowledge of the content or writing skills.
